The CPU is overkill compared to the GPU, and 16GB of RAM is not necessary.
I'd switch to an i5-4690 and 8GB of RAM, and put the returns back into a better monitor and speakers. Also, you can't overclock on that motherboard just so you're aware. I don't actually like overclocking, but fair warning...
I have that monitor right now, and it's okay, but really not great. Not the kind of monitor I'd want to keep using long term for gaming. And audio quality matters a lot as well, spending $30 on the speakers doesn't seem like a good idea...
There's no sense in getting an expensive GPU and CPU for great graphics if your monitor and speakers ruin the quality before it gets to your eyes and ears.
